Understanding the Stakes: How Arizona Treats Sex Crime Charges and Why Specialized Counsel Matters
Sex crime allegations in Arizona carry life-altering consequences, often before a case ever reaches trial. From the moment an investigation opens, law enforcement gathers digital records, medical reports, witness statements, and forensic evidence with the singular aim of building a prosecutable file. Arizona’s statutes impose severe penalties for offenses such as sexual assault, child molestation, sexual exploitation of a minor, indecent exposure, and internet-based solicitation. Many charges are felonies with mandatory prison terms, and certain convictions require lifetime registration—restrictions that affect housing, employment, travel, and daily life long after a sentence is served. Defense Strategies and Real-World Lessons: From Early Investigation to Verdict
Every case is different, but certain patterns emerge in Arizona sex offense litigation. Early intervention can set a defense trajectory. Consider a scenario involving alleged non-consensual contact after a party. Police obtain text messages that appear incriminating, yet a deeper dive into metadata reveals messages sent after the alleged incident, showing ongoing friendly communication and undermining claims of immediate trauma. A defense team that quickly preserves phone records and social media archives can confront the state with contextualized evidence. In another matter, a child interview conducted without best-practice protocols introduced suggestibility concerns. A qualified expert explained how certain question types can shape a child’s memory. The court limited the scope of testimony, and the case resolved favorably.
For cases involving digital evidence—common in Phoenix and Tucson—lawyers scrutinize IP logs, device access, and data integrity. Shared devices, unsecured Wi-Fi, and remote access can complicate attribution. Skilled Phoenix Sex Crime Lawyers often retain digital forensic examiners to recover deleted files, reconstruct timelines, and identify whether malware or third-party manipulation occurred. Biological evidence may require retesting or probabilistic genotyping reviews; contaminated samples and lab backlogs can create reasonable doubt. In allegations of sexual exploitation of a minor, the defense may analyze whether files were automatically cached, how long they were present, and whether the user had actual knowledge or control.
